Premier League trio Jorginho, N’Golo Kante and Kevin de Bruyne up for Uefa award
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Whatsapp

Chelsea midfielders Jorginho and N’Golo Kante and Manchester City’s Kevin de Bruyne make up Uefa’s three-man shortlist for men’s player of the year.

Chelsea’s Emma Hayes is on the shortlist for the women’s coach of the year award, along with ex-Barcelona boss Lluis Cortes and Sweden’s Peter Gerhardsson.

The men’s coach of the year nominees are Manchester City’s Pep Guardiola, Chelsea’s Thomas Tuchel and Italy boss Roberto Mancini.

The three candidates for the women’s player of the year are Barcelona’s Champions League-winning trio Jenni Hermoso, Lieke Martens and Alexia Putellas.

It is the first time in the 11-year history of the award all the men’s player nominees have been midfielders.

Jorginho and Kante won the Champions League with Tuchel’s Chelsea, beating De Bruyne and Guardiola’s Manchester City in the final.

Jorginho also won Euro 2020 with boss Mancini.

Bayern Munich striker Robert Lewandowski won the award last season.

Englishwoman Hayes led Chelsea to their fourth title in her nine years in charge and the Champions League final last season.

The winners will be named during the Champions League group stage draw ceremony in Istanbul on Thursday, 26 August.
